“搞基软件”不避坑指南:高频误区与正确打开方式

来源:证券时报网作者:
字号

区块链:去中心化的未来

区块链技术以其去中心化、安全性和透明度受到了广泛关注。从加密货币到供应链管理,区块链正在改变着我们对交易和数据管理的传统认知。而基础软件在区块链的发展中扮演了重要角色。基础软件提供了数据存储、网络通信和智能合约等支持,使得区块链能够实现去中心化的数据存储和交易。

例如,通过基础软件的支持,区块链能够实现数据的分布式存储和高效的交易处理,从而提高了系统的安全性和可靠性。

边缘计算:实时的智能化

边缘计算将数据处理从中心化转移到分布式边缘设备,实现数据的即时处理和分析。基础软件在边缘计算的发展中将提供强大的支持。基础软件需要提供分布式计算、数据处理和通信协议等支持,以确保边缘计算的高效性和可靠性。例如,通过基础软件的支持,边缘计算能够实现实时的智能化应用,如智能交通、智能家居、工业物联网等,从而提高了系统的响应速度和处理能力。

基础软件的开发和维护

需求分析:开发团队需要理解用户和系统的需求,确定软件的功能和性能要求。

设计:设计阶段涉及系统架构的设计、数据结构的选择和算法的开发。这是确保软件高效运行的关键步骤。

编码和测试:开发人员编写代码,并进行严格的测试以确保代码的正确性和系统的稳定性。测试包括单元测试、集成测试和系统测试。

部署和维护:软件部署到目标环境后,需要持续的维护和更新,以修复漏洞、优化性能和增加新功能。

可持续性和能效优化

随着全球对环境保护和可持续发展的关注增加,基础软件开发将更加注重能效优化。未来的基础软件将设计为能够动态调整资源分配以减少能耗,并支持绿色计算技术,如低功耗芯片和可再生能源供电。

开发人员还将探索如何通过软件层🌸面来提高硬件的能效,例如通过优化算法和协议来减少能耗。

基础软件在各行各业的应用

基础软件的应用范围非常📝广泛。在金融行业,高性能计算和数据分析软件为复杂的金融交易和风险评估提供了技术支持。在医疗行业,先进的操作系统和数据管理系统为医疗数据的高效处理和分析提供了保障。在教育领域,基础软件为在线教育平台的构建和管理提供了技术基础。

硬件兼容性

搞基软件与硬件的兼容性是其成功的关键。在实测过程中,我们发现多数搞基软件在硬件兼容性上表现优秀,能够与最新的CPU、内存和存储⭐设备无缝对接。特别是在对比不同品牌和型号的硬件设备时,我们发现某些搞基软件在硬件兼容性上有更好的优化,能够更快速地识别和支持新硬件。

实现高效性能的技术手段

多核处理器优化:现代计算机系统通常采用多核处理器,而高效的基础软件能够充分利用这些多核处理器的优势,通过并行计算和任务调度,实现高效的多线程处理。

内存管理优化:基础🔥软件通过智能的内存管理机制,如分页和虚拟内存,可以提高内存的使用效率,减少内存碎片,从而提高系统的整体性能。

磁盘I/O优化:基础软件通过优化磁盘I/O操作,如缓存机制和并行读写,可以显著减少系统的等待时间,提高数据读取和写入的速度。

校对:彭文正(6cEOas9M38Kzgk9u8uBurka8zPFcs4sd)

责任编辑: 崔永元
为你推荐
用户评论
登录后可以发言
网友评论仅供其表达个人看法,并不表明证券时报立场
暂无评论